Thirty years ago today, Chernobyl Nuclear Power Plant (CNPP) reactor number 4 blew its top, as from a malfunction in its reactor. The resulting explosion culminating in the worst nuclear disaster the world has seen. Even more so than today's Fukushima. Something near fifty people - reactor workers, fire-fighters - died as a direct result of the event but over the years the death-toll brought about from the radiation that leaked climbed into the thousands. Exact numbers can be politically charged.

In the aftermath, the nuclear utopia town of Pripyat - built to match the highest bar of Soviet living standards in the seventies and eighties in celebration of their nuclear energy sector - Chernobyl, and the area surrounding were evacuated of 60,000 residents in just hours and nuclear fires burned towards the CNPP

Today a thirty kilometer zone of exclusion separates the area from the rest of the world. Thirty years on the Zone of Alienation is a petri-dish for ecological study and "Dark Tourism", people visiting The Zone to bask in the grim glow of Chernobyl's world in Ukraine.
